Transaction 34ed11d7d6be0718d3a95de6bf27d9b7baeb8018e0df66a58f00b62f506a0053

2 Input
2 Outputs
  • 34ed11d7d6be0718d3a95de6bf27d9b7baeb8018e0df66a58f00b62f506a0053:0
  • value  2436959
    address  39iHgM3Nc1KsNmQCushYRRFdh1RA9LbT59
  • 34ed11d7d6be0718d3a95de6bf27d9b7baeb8018e0df66a58f00b62f506a0053:1
  • value  768466
    address  3HieDgg6VWGq1vV4PhvcGk6WYDAkqHWy6Q